#d95b42 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d95b42 is composed of 85.1% red, 35.7% green and 25.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 58.1% magenta, 69.6%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 9.9 degrees, a saturation of 66.5% and a lightness of 55.5%. #d95b42 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ffb684 with #b30000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

Shades and Tints of #d95b42

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070201 is the darkest color, while #fdf7f6 is the lightest one.
